Eddie Howe’s Rise to Football Stardom
Eddie Howe, now 47 years old, has steadily risen through the ranks of football management. Starting his coaching journey at AFC Bournemouth, Howe gained widespread respect for guiding the club from near extinction in the lower leagues to the Premier League for the first time in its history. His success at Bournemouth earned him a reputation as one of the brightest managerial minds in English football.
Following a brief break from management, Howe took charge of Newcastle United in late 2021, overseeing a major transformation of the club amid its Saudi-backed ownership era. Under his leadership, Newcastle returned to European competitions, significantly improved its squad, and established itself as a formidable force in the Premier League.
